Title: Understanding the Saint Paul Minnesota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ees Introduction: In Saint Paul, Minnesota, individuals involved in legal proceedings may have the right to request a hearing on the reasonableness of attorney fees. This process is aimed at determining whether the legal fees charged by an attorney are reasonable based on the services provided and the outcomes achieved. In this article, we will provide a detailed description of the Saint Paul Minnesota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ees, its purpose, and the various types of requests that can be made. 1. Overview of a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ees: A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ees is a legal process in Saint Paul where individuals can contest the fees charged by their attorney. This request allows clients to voice their concerns about the reasonableness of the fees in question and present evidence or arguments supporting their position. 2. Purpose of the Request: The primary purpose of a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ees is to assess whether the fees charged by an attorney are fair and reasonable given the services rendered and the complexity of the case. The objective is to strike a balance between protecting clients from excessive fees and ensuring attorneys receive fair compensation for their services. 3. Types of Requests for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ees: When filing a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ees, there are various scenarios in which it could be applicable: a. Divorce and Family Law Cases: Many family law cases in Saint Paul involve complex legal matters, such as child custody, property division, and alimony. Clients who believe their attorney's fees are excessive in these cases can request a hearing to evaluate the reasonableness of the fees. b. Civil Litigation: In civil cases, such as personal injury, contract disputes, or employment matters, clients can raise concerns about attorney fees if they believe they are unreasonable given the nature and scope of the case. c. Criminal Defense: Individuals facing criminal charges may request a hearing on attorney fees when they suspect that the fees charged are not commensurate with the services provided or if they believe they were misled about the potential costs. d. Probate and Estate Matters: In cases involving wills, trusts, or probate, clients have the right to challenge attorney fees if they believe they are excessive or if there is a suspicion of misconduct. Conclusion: Navigating the legal system can be daunting, and attorney fees can add to the stress. However, the Saint Paul Minnesota Request for Hearing on Reasonableness of Attorney Fees provides an avenue for clients to ensure they are charged fairly. By filing a request, individuals can question the reasonableness of the fees charged by their attorney and seek a resolution that balances their interests and protects them from excessive fees.
